Select the correct matching of the types of the joint with the example in the human skeletal system:

A

Cartilaginous joint between frontal and parietal

B

Pivot joint between third and fourth cervical vertebrae

C

Hinge joint between the humerus and pectoral girdle

D

Gliding joint between carpals

Step-by-Step Solution

According to the NCERT text:

  1. Gliding joints are found between the carpals (wrist bones).
  2. The joint between the humerus and the pectoral girdle is a Ball and socket joint, not a hinge joint.
  3. The joint between the atlas and axis is a Pivot joint; joints between other vertebrae are typically cartilaginous.
  4. The joints between flat skull bones (like frontal and parietal) are Fibrous joints (sutures), which do not allow movement.
